As the Eid-ul-Adha festival approaches, authorities have issued a strict warning regarding the disposal of sacrificial animals' remains near airports. The emphasis is on the significant risks associated with improper disposal practices. This warning comes as the Eid-ul-Adha period involves the sacrifice of a large number of animals, increasing the likelihood of attracting birds to airport surroundings.

Improper disposal of animal remains can lead to the congregation of birds near airports, posing a serious threat to aviation safety. Bird strikes can cause substantial damage to aircraft, endangering the lives of passengers and crew, and causing operational disruptions. To mitigate these risks, the government is urging the public to follow proper disposal procedures diligently.

Residents living near airports have been specifically requested to cooperate in ensuring the safe and appropriate disposal of sacrificial animal remains. Adherence to these guidelines is crucial for upholding safety standards and preventing potential tragedies.
